Transaction 8d665bd33b213015cc3d9f4ae4568427a6bb05e1e254d508c6cbe12b3c378678
1 Input
1 Output
-
8d665bd33b213015cc3d9f4ae4568427a6bb05e1e254d508c6cbe12b3c378678:0
- value
- 67284
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4941ebe1a64daf9344a1bb3f58509fba47311b48 OP_EQUAL
- address
- 38NNDr6oqF3sb9Vsc4JBSDJVeuWCKiaGj9